Description
A delicious recipe for fried crab legs without the shell.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b crab legs
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up cornmeal
- 2 eggs
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p paprika
- Salt to taste
- Pepper to taste
- Vegetable oil for frying
Instructions
- Preheat the oil in a deep frying pan to 350°F.
- In a bowl, mix the flour, cornmeal,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
- In another bowl, whisk together the eggs and milk.
- Dip each crab leg in the egg mixture, then coat with the flour mixture.
- Carefully place the coated crab legs in the hot oil.
- Fry until golden brown, about 4-5 minutes.
- Remove and drain on paper towels.
- Serve hot with your choice of dipping sauce.
